Here's my take on this.
It's a thick piece of metal it will not break apart however
what you are paying is for the ability to bitch and complain if there are problems.

For example, the 2 parts "look" the same, but what if when you install the ebay knock off
and every time you shift there's a noise?

All that money and time spent putting it in and it's becomes nothing more then
an annoying problem.

When you have a company behind a product, they actually do RnD and revision to the product to insure the quality and fitment, therefor you can actually call them and tell them what's wrong with the product vs ebay you are SOL.

Yes, my craftsman and snapon tools "look" the same to me, but when you have been stripping old rusty jdm front clips over 10 years you'll will not appreciate the play the lesser quality tools have over the nice precision fitment tools.

Nothing is worst then a stripped nut or bolt, it creates problem and waste of time.
That's why for all the 8,10,12,14,17mm I have Snapon, it's expensive but at the end
it save me time and money which pays for the difference in pricing.

Last I want to educate people new to this industry, it's a very bad industry for profit especially for retailers.

The average shop makes a profit margin of 15 to 20% which is very low if you know anything about business, and ebay takes about 9% for fees which means the only items
that can survive are no name brand make in china knock off parts due to the low cost.

Experienced ebayer can tell you that name brand stuff is actually higher in price on ebay due to ebay seller increase profit margin to pay for the ebay fees.

In this economy, most retail store don't perform labor will go under, and the bigger they are the faster they fall.

Most company will move toward internet base only vs retail store to cut down cost of operation so they can be competitive in pricing, what that means to you is you'll lose the convenient of same day shopping and advice/help, you'll have to turn to internet for research and help on products.
